Toolboxes
Each
team is given a toolbox for the semester. The toolbox is your responsibility,
students must pay for any lost or damaged equipment. See Steve Wright (47-203)
to collect your toolbox. Please note, your final marks
may be withheld if you fail to return the toolbox and STK500 in the same
condition it was issued.
Your toolbox should contain the following:
- 1 x Toolbox
- 1 x Side Cutters
- 1 x IC Puller
- 1 x Multimeter
- 1 x Set of multimeter leads
- 1 x Pair of wire strippers (Blue)
- 1 x Breadboard
- 2 x Oscilloscope probes
- 2 x BNC - alligator clip leads
- 2 x 4mm to 4mm or 4mm to alligator clip leads
- 1 x AVR STK500 Atmel Programmer
- 1 x set of leads for Atmel programmer comprising,
- 4 x 2pin leads
- 2 x 10pin leads
- 1 x 6 pin lead
